Systemic supply chain recalibration, contractual realignments, and reimbursement pressure emerging from cumulative tariff shifts in the United States during 2025

Tariff policy shifts in the United States during 2025 have created layered effects that reverberate across supply chains, contractual negotiations, and institutional budgeting for intravesical Bacillus Calmette therapies. The immediate operational consequence for manufacturers and distributors has been a re-examination of sourcing strategies and cost-to-serve calculus, prompting some suppliers to consider alternative production locations or dual-sourcing pathways to shield supply continuity from tariff-driven cost pressure. These adjustments have required close engagement between quality, manufacturing, and commercial teams to preserve product integrity while absorbing or reallocating incremental costs.

For hospital pharmacies and specialty distribution networks, tariffs have introduced additional complexity into procurement planning and vendor contract management. Pharmacy leaders have had to revisit terms around pricing flexibility, lead times, and emergency replenishment clauses. Contract renegotiations now often incorporate clauses for tariff pass-through, hedging mechanisms, and explicit service-level commitments to mitigate the risk of interruptions to maintenance dosing schedules that are clinically critical for many patients.

Payers and institutional finance teams are also responding to the tariff-driven environment by intensifying scrutiny on formulary placement decisions and reimbursement pathways. This dynamic is encouraging manufacturers to strengthen value propositions with robust real-world evidence that clarifies clinical outcomes relative to cost and operational burden. In parallel, cross-border logistics providers and third-party logistics partners have become central to contingency frameworks, offering tariff-aware routing and customs facilitation as part of integrated supply solutions. Ultimately, the cumulative impact of tariffs in 2025 has prompted a systems-level recalibration that prioritizes supply chain resilience, contractual agility, and evidence-based value communication.

Nuanced segmentation-driven insights linking indication cohorts, strain diversity, distribution pathways, end-user capabilities, and dosing regimens to operational and clinical outcomes

Segmentation analysis reveals differentiated clinical, operational, and commercial dynamics across indications, strains, distribution pathways, end users, and dosing regimens. When examining indication-driven variations, distinct considerations arise for carcinoma in situ, high-risk non-muscle invasive bladder cancer, and intermediate-risk disease, with demographic subgroups within the high-risk cohort - specifically patients aged 55-64, those under 55, and those 65 and older - exhibiting varied treatment tolerability, comorbidity profiles, and adherence implications. These patient-level differences translate into divergent clinical follow-up needs, coupled with shifting priorities for maintenance dosing and surveillance intensity.

Strain-type segmentation underscores how product selection influences supply planning, clinician preference, and regulatory interactions. The diversity of strains - including legacy and regionally produced variants - creates heterogeneity in availability and handling profiles, and thus impacts formulary choices and institutional adoption pathways. Distribution channel segmentation highlights the operational gatekeepers for therapy delivery: hospital pharmacies, specialty pharmacies, and wholesale partners each play distinct roles. Within hospital pharmacy pathways, academic and community hospitals operate with different procurement scale, clinical trial participation, and budgetary flexibility, which in turn affects how dosing regimens are operationalized and maintained.

End-user segmentation reflects the institutional settings most closely tied to therapy administration and patient management. Cancer centers, outpatient clinics, and hospitals present varying capabilities for procedural administration, monitoring, and integration with broader oncology services. Finally, dosing regimen segmentation between induction and maintenance phases shapes inventory rhythm and clinical scheduling. Induction phases typically require coordinated initiation across multidisciplinary teams, whereas maintenance phases demand predictable supply and robust adherence support to safeguard long-term clinical outcomes. Integrating these segmentation lenses yields a nuanced picture of stakeholder levers that can be activated to optimize patient care and operational performance.

Differentiated regional strategies to address regulatory diversity, infrastructure variability, and procurement practices across the Americas, Europe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ific

Regional dynamics exert a powerful influence on how intravesical Bacillus Calmette is manufactured, distributed, and adopted, reflecting differences in regulatory frameworks, healthcare infrastructure, and payer models. In the Americas, procurement pathways are shaped by centralized hospital systems, diverse payer arrangements, and an emphasis on post-market evidence generation, which encourages manufacturers to invest in local pharmacovigilance and customer support structures. Cross-border trade routes within the hemisphere and partnerships with regional distributors play a significant role in ensuring timely access and continuity for maintenance dosing schedules.

In Europe, the Middle East & Africa, regulatory heterogeneity and variable healthcare delivery capacities necessitate tailored commercial and supply strategies. Some markets within this expansive region demand rigorous conformity with centralized standards while others require bespoke engagement to accommodate local infrastructure and reimbursement idiosyncrasies. Manufacturers and distributors navigating these markets often deploy differentiated registration, pricing, and distribution approaches to align with diverse hospital procurement cycles and clinical practice norms.

The Asia-Pacific region presents a combination of advanced urban tertiary centers alongside rapidly modernizing community networks, demanding flexible distribution strategies that balance centralized cold-chain capabilities with last-mile reliability. In several Asia-Pacific jurisdictions, clinician training programs and partnership-driven education initiatives have been effective in expanding appropriate use and strengthening institutional trust in product handling and administration protocols. Across all regions, localized support for clinical training, supply contingency planning, and regulatory alignment remains a decisive factor in sustaining long-term adoption and patient access.
